The general consensus on learning French is that immersion french is the quickest way to learn the language. Immersion French is living in a French speaking country while you learn. The benefits of this process are that you can use the knowledge you are learning by talking to people around you. And in order to communicate you will have to use this knowledge so you will have ample motivation to learn the skills.
You might view this method as a sink or swim philosophy to learning, but since humans seem to have innate abilities when it comes to language learning most people end up swimming (even if they have to wear water wings for a while and don’t have a technically perfect stroke at the end).
Even so, living in a foreign country to learn a new language is either impractical or not possible for many people. So there are alternatives. One of which is learn to speak French software. Learn to speak French software is a popular choice to learn French because it offers the student a large degree of flexibility. You can use it when the time is right for you rather than attending a class.
Obviously this is a boon for people with busy lives. But using the software once every blue moon will not teach you the language. Ultimately you have to make some commitment to the process. so how can learn to speak French software help you make this commitment ?
Well, learn to speak French software is probably the best thing you will get to immersion French without actually living in France and soaking up the culture.
A software course can utilize power of a computers multimedia features to make learning more clear and remarkable. Sound and vision can bring conversations to life and lock them in your head. You can learn cultural aspects of countries where French is spoken. You can get skilled in reading and writing and get direct feedback from the computer.
Indeed, the ideal software program will act as your teacher. To this extent, it must motivate and guide the student. One motivational method the software often uses are games. Games can help you learn things, especially repetitive, potentially boring skills without the boredom.
A software program can also keep the student motivated by giving feedback and measuring progress. Most people need encouragement and support when they take on a task like learning a new language. Without encouragement they are just as likely to lose interest and find other uses of their time, like watching TV or going out. A software program can give feedback and tell the student how they have progressed and what they need to do next to get better.
So getting the ideal learn to speak French software should include evaluating if the course can teach you the 4 key skills to learning a new language - speaking, listening, reading and writing. You should also look at the way the course can keep motivated and encourage you so that boredom does not take hold. Part of this motivation should be intuitive guidance in the learning process so that you stick with the course and feel involved with the learning process rather than simply absorbing information for the sake of it.
